Alumnae and Alumni of Vassar College (AAVC) Founded in 1871 and governed by a board of directors, AAVC is a living bridge whose mission is "to ignite powerful connections to Vassar, to each other, and the world." Once their class graduates, all matriculated students of the college are considered members of AAVC with voting privileges.
